You will go onboard a Russian Ilyushin 76 MDK, the trainings-jet for parabolas - to feel the absolutely weightlessness. The machine takes you on 6,000 meters flight altitude. Then it rises in the steep 45 degree of angles with full power in the height and you feels 2 G, before you can imagine all the power, the pilots of the Ilyushin 76 MDK takes the thrust away, from this moment you fell weightlessness! After years you experience for the first time the feeling, which astronauts and cosmonauts experienced, if they worked in the earth orbit or flew also to the Moon.

During Zero G Flight The cargo-bay of the machine is particularly protected, thus you did not hurt yourself if you fly around. Experienced instructors of the Gagarin Cosmonaut Training Centre (GCTC) from Star City, instructs you into the secrets of weightlessness.

After 25 seconds the Earth's gravitational force has catch you again! After some minutes the pilot of the Ilyushin begins again to rise up in a 45 degree angle of attack …

During the flight you experience this absolutely singular feeling between 12 - 15 times. Approx. 15 parabolas are flown and after this experience you belong to still among 1.000 humans of the Earth, which could experience this feeling.
